编程数据科学与算法人工智能领域必备专业知识
编程、数据科学与算法:人工智能领域必备专业知识
在构建和发展人工智能系统时,学术背景和技能是至关重要的。以下六点概述了成为AI领域专家所需的关键专业知识。
计算机科学基础
理解计算机如何处理信息对于开发高效的人工智能系统至关重要。掌握计算机科学基础包括数据结构、算法设计、操作系统等概念,这些都是创建复杂软件应用程序所必需的。
机器学习与深度学习
作为人工智能研究的核心部分,机器学习和深度学习涉及使用统计模型来分析数据并使计算机能够从经验中学习。了解这些技术,以及它们如何用于图像识别、自然语言处理等任务,是成为AI工程师的一大挑战。
人工神经网络
模仿人类大脑工作方式的人工神经网络是现代AI的一个重要组成部分。这需要对数学建模有深入理解,并且能够将理论转化为实际应用。
数据库管理与存储技术
随着大量数据产生,有效地收集、存储和检索信息变得越来越困难。在这个过程中,数据库管理系统扮演着关键角色,它们允许我们高效地访问大量数据,从而支持更复杂的人工智能模型。
人机交互设计
为了确保用户友好的体验,对于任何人工智能产品来说都非常关键。懂得如何通过界面设计实现用户友好性,可以极大提升产品使用率和满意度,同时降低误用情况发生概率。
安全性与伦理问题
随着AI技术不断进步,其潜在风险也日益凸显,如隐私泄露、高级黑客攻击以及自动化引起就业问题等。因此,在开发AI解决方案时必须考虑到这些方面,以确保不仅仅是技术上的成功,还要兼顾社会责任感和道德标准。